The Clay Tunnel, also known as the Sculpture Tunnel or Clay Village, is an unusual open-air theme park in Dalat. Its main feature is a multitude of clay sculptures and bas-reliefs depicting the city's history, its main attractions (such as Xuan Huong Lake, the railway station, the Pink Church), and even world architectural masterpieces.
Is it worth going? Definitely yes, if you love taking bright and unusual photos. The most popular photo spot is the installation on Infinity Lake with two faces looking at each other, creating a very romantic atmosphere. However, if you are looking for something super unique or natural, you may be disappointed β it is purely a man-made object. It will take at least an hour to explore the park. Note that all sculpture names are written in Vietnamese, so without preparation it will be difficult to find a copy of a famous building.
